Make x the subject of the formula
p+x=t
Answer:
x=t-p
Step-by-step explanation:
just move p to the other side and since it crosses the equals sign so you have to change it from positive to negative
Answer:
x=t-p
Step-by-step explanation:
To make x the subject of the formula, you’d have to take p to the other side. And when (+p) crosses over to the other side, it changes to (-p) because of the equality sign.

Solve 3(x – 6) + 3 = –9.
Answer:
d) x = 2
Step-by-step explanation:
3(x - 6) + 3 = -9
open the parenthesis
3x - 18 + 3 = -9
3x - 15 = -9
add 15 to both sides of the equation
3x - 15 + 15 = - 9 + 15
3x = -9 + 15
3x = 6
divide both sides by 3
3x/3 = 6/3
x = 6/3
x = 2

Find the sum of
(9c+8)+(5x-2)+(3y+7)
Answer:
9c + 5x + 3y + 13
Step-by-step explanation:
you can't combine any of the numbers wwith variables because the variables aren't the same but you can combine the other numbers (8, -2, 7)
8 - 2 = 6
6 + 7 = 13
put the equation back together but instead replace the 8, -2, and 7 with 13 giving you
9c + 5x + 3y +13
